RLUK’s Space Programme is a series of events and resources to explore and support colleagues around spatial redesign and capital-build projects. The programme provides a forum through which colleagues can share their knowledge and experience in a collegiate and supportive environment.


Embedding EDI principles in research library spaces and practices

Tuesday 2 December, 14:00-15:30 (GMT), 15:00 – 16:30 (CET/SAST), 16:00 – 17:30 (EET), 09:00 – 10:30 (EST), 22:00 – 23:30 (AWST/CST))

This event explores how research libraries are embedding principles of equity, diversity, and inclusion (EDI) in the design of spaces as well as in the practices that shape user experience and engagement. As central hubs of academic and community life, libraries are reimagining their environments to reflect diverse perspectives, foster belonging, and ensure accessibility for all users. From inclusive design principles in building layouts to the creation of welcoming study environments and sensory-friendly zones, libraries are increasingly prioritising inclusivity as a core part of their mission.

The discussion will showcase examples from the research library sector and beyond where EDI principles have been embedded in everyday practice—through collaborative partnerships, co-designed spaces, and initiatives that amplify underrepresented voices and broaden participation. Speakers will reflect on how design and practice intersect to create environments that support equitable access to knowledge and strengthen community connections. By sharing experiences, challenges, and innovations, this event highlights the evolving role of research libraries as inclusive spaces that advance learning, wellbeing, and social justice.
